1856 RESOLUTION NO. 1856
A RESOLUTION SETTING A DATE FOR PUBLIC HEARING ON THE PRO-
POSED CLOSING OF AN ALLEY IN BLOCK TWO, FAIRGROUNDS ADDITION; AN
ALLEY IN BLOCK THREE, FAIRGROUNDS ADDITION; AND THAT PART OF EAST
EIGHTH STREET BETWEEN CALHOUN AND APPERSON STREETS, ALL IN THE CITY
OF LITTLE ROCK, ARKANSAS, PROVIDING FOR PUBLICATION OF NOTICE OF
PUBLIC HEARING; AND FOR OTHER PURPOSES;
WHEREAS, the Little Rock Sch-ool District of Pulaski County ,
Arkansas , claiming to be the sole owner of Blocks Two (2) and Three
(3 ) , Fairgrounds Addition to the City of Little Rock, Arkansas , which
blocks abut on the north and south sides, respectively, of that portion
of East Eighth Street between the east line of Calhoun Street and the
west line of Apperson Street, has filed a petition with the City
Council requesting the Council to vacate such portion of said East
Eighth Street and the alley in each block, and under the law the
Council is required to fix a day for a hearing on such petition and to
direct the City Clerk to give notice of the hearing by publication:
TH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ED BY TH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F
LITTLE .ROCK, ARKANSAS, that the petition be heard at a meeting of the
Council to be held on the 19th day of December, 1949, at 8 :00 o' clock,
P.M. ; and that the City Clerk be, and he is, hereby directed to pub-
lish once a week for two consecutive weeks in a newspaper published in
Pulaski County and having a general circulation in Little Rock, Arkan-
sas , a notice of the hearing in substantially the following form:
